Caritas Europa is a European confederation of Catholic social service providers and international development and humanitarian relief organisations operating in Europe. It is one of the seven regions of Caritas Internationalis.[3]

Caritas Europa refers to both the European network with its 49 member organizations, and its secretariat based in Brussels, Belgium.
